Should I switch from my natural gas furnace to a heat pump in Fairland?

With Ottawa County winter lows, a modern cold-climate heat pump paired with your existing gas system as a backup is a viable strategy. The key is sizing the heat pump for our design temperature and managing operation during PSO's peak hours (2 PM to 7 PM). The dual-fuel approach can optimize for both efficiency and cost, leveraging the heat pump for moderate weather and gas for extreme cold.

Are there new codes for the refrigerant in a 2026 AC installation?

Yes. All installations using mildly flammable A2L refrigerants like R-454B, now standard, must follow 2026 UL 60335-2-40 safety standards. This requires a permit from the Ottawa County Building Department. The codes mandate leak detection systems, specific circuit breakers, and updated placarding to ensure safe handling of the new refrigerant class in your home.

My Ecobee thermostat is showing an E1 alert. What's wrong?

An Ecobee E1 code indicates the thermostat is not detecting power from your HVAC system's control circuit. In Fairland, this commonly points to a failed low-voltage transformer, a tripped safety switch, or a blown fuse in the air handler. It's a specific signal that prevents the system from starting and requires a technician to diagnose the open circuit in the 24-volt control wiring.

Why does my AC struggle when it's over 95 degrees?

HVAC systems in Fairland are engineered for a 95°F design temperature, based on historical data. When ambient temperatures exceed this, the system's capacity drops, and the delta T (temperature split) narrows. Modern systems using R-454B refrigerant maintain better performance in these high-heat conditions due to superior thermodynamic properties compared to older refrigerants.
